The Secretary-General of the Gulf Cooperation Council, Jassim Muhammad al-Budaiwi, condemned the attacks carried out by the Houthis targeting southern Saudi Arabia, including civilians and facilities, which resulted in injuries. He affirmed that targeting civilian infrastructure is a terrorist act and emphasized the necessity for the international community to take a decisive stance, hold the perpetrators accountable, and address those supporting them. The Council reiterated its solidarity with Saudi Arabia and its support for its efforts to protect its security and sovereignty, wishing a swift recovery for the injured.
